BACKGROUND:
Pursuant to Florida Statute, § 286.011, City Attorney Robert W. Batsel, Jr. and Assistant City Attorney Patrick G. Gilligan, requested a private attorney-client meeting with City Council (Jay Musleh, Kristen Dreyer, James Hilty, Ire Bethea and Barry Mansfield) and Sandra Wilson, City Manager or her designee, to discuss the above litigation to which the City is a party. The issues to be discussed will be confined to settlement negotiations.
The meetings were approved and scheduled to occur at 4:00 p.m. on the first and third Tuesday of each month (when City Council meets) and at 12:00 p.m. on all other Tuesdays. The meetings will last approximately one (1) hour. A court reporter will be present to record the meeting. The transcript of the meeting shall become a part of the public record upon the conclusion of the litigation.
FINDINGS AND CONCLUSIONS:
Council recently voted to move the Council Meetings from 5:00 p.m. to 4:00 p.m. The City Attorney is requesting the scheduled attorney-client sessions now be scheduled for 3:00 p.m. on the first and third Tuesdays and remain at 12:00 p.m. on all other Tuesdays.
